diff options
Diffstat (limited to 'src/containers/auth/LoginScreen.js')
-rw-r--r-- | src/containers/auth/LoginScreen.js |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/src/containers/auth/LoginScreen.js b/src/containers/auth/LoginScreen.js index e636f99e0..cab73316b 100644 --- a/src/containers/auth/LoginScreen.js +++ b/src/containers/auth/LoginScreen.js | |||
@@ -6,7 +6,9 @@ import UserStore from '../../stores/UserStore'; | |||
6 | 6 | ||
7 | import { globalError as globalErrorPropType } from '../../prop-types'; | 7 | import { globalError as globalErrorPropType } from '../../prop-types'; |
8 | 8 | ||
9 | export default @inject('stores', 'actions') @observer class LoginScreen extends Component { | 9 | @inject('stores', 'actions') |
10 | @observer | ||
11 | class LoginScreen extends Component { | ||
10 | static propTypes = { | 12 | static propTypes = { |
11 | error: globalErrorPropType.isRequired, | 13 | error: globalErrorPropType.isRequired, |
12 | }; | 14 | }; |
@@ -18,7 +20,9 @@ export default @inject('stores', 'actions') @observer class LoginScreen extends | |||
18 | onSubmit={actions.user.login} | 20 | onSubmit={actions.user.login} |
19 | isSubmitting={stores.user.loginRequest.isExecuting} | 21 | isSubmitting={stores.user.loginRequest.isExecuting} |
20 | isTokenExpired={stores.user.isTokenExpired} | 22 | isTokenExpired={stores.user.isTokenExpired} |
21 | isServerLogout={stores.user.logoutReason === stores.user.logoutReasonTypes.SERVER} | 23 | isServerLogout={ |
24 | stores.user.logoutReason === stores.user.logoutReasonTypes.SERVER | ||
25 | } | ||
22 | signupRoute={stores.user.signupRoute} | 26 | signupRoute={stores.user.signupRoute} |
23 | passwordRoute={stores.user.passwordRoute} | 27 | passwordRoute={stores.user.passwordRoute} |
24 | changeServerRoute={stores.user.changeServerRoute} | 28 | changeServerRoute={stores.user.changeServerRoute} |
@@ -36,3 +40,5 @@ LoginScreen.wrappedComponent.propTypes = { | |||
36 | user: PropTypes.instanceOf(UserStore).isRequired, | 40 | user: PropTypes.instanceOf(UserStore).isRequired, |
37 | }).isRequired, | 41 | }).isRequired, |
38 | }; | 42 | }; |
43 | |||
44 | export default LoginScreen; | ||